The original red brick courthouse, which stood on this site was built in 1834 and stood until the current courthouse was built in 1900. Virginia architect Frank P. Lowbern designed the current courthouse which was built by J. E. Parish. The courthouse is the seat of government for Smyth County and along with General District and Circuit Courts it also houses offices of the Treasure, Commissioner or Revenue and several other county offices.
